Stayin’ AliveBee Gees

Bee Gees – Stayin’ Alive (Official Video)
Stayin' AliveBee Gees

This number, an indispensable disco classic from the late ’70s, was released in 1977 by the British trio of brothers, the Bee Gees.

In Japan, it was also featured in a Honda Odyssey commercial.

Its quintessential ’70s sound is easy to dance to, and its popularity shows no signs of fading even today.

Everything Must GoManic Street Preachers

Manic Street Preachers – Everything Must Go (Official Video)
Everything Must GoManic Street Preachers

Manic Street Preachers are a British alternative rock band.

As their reputation as a band was growing, they went through a difficult period when their guitarist Richey disappeared and was later declared dead.

However, they overcame this and have continued to build their career to the present day, becoming one of the top bands.

Hey DudeKula Shaker

A track marked by rhythmic cutting and a somewhat ritualistic vocal line.

It’s one of the band’s signature songs and appears on their 1996 debut album.

The vocalist, Crispian Mills, is also known for his deep interest in Indian music.

Their unique style, reminiscent of George Harrison’s solo work, is recommended not only for rock fans but also for prog enthusiasts.
